Bill767 Posted July 6, 2007 Share Posted July 6, 2007 I've picked up the BMW repair connector, so I'm all set to wire in the power lead to the Zumo. But, I got to thinking, almost always a bad thing, has anyone put in quick connectors in the lead so you can easily take the Zumo mount off the bike? Or does everyone just leave the mount on the bike? I thought of using a 2 wire trailer plug, fairly waterproof and easy to manage. Thoughts?? Link to comment
rdsmith3 Posted July 6, 2007 Share Posted July 6, 2007 I always leave the mount on the bike. I do not see any reason for removing it. The Zumo can be removed in seconds, whereas removing my RAM mount, and the power, XM antenna, and audio connectors, would be a pain. However, if that is what you want to do, the power connector just plugs into the cradle, and can be removed. Link to comment
